SweetPea Meetings is a corporate meeting and incentive planning agency built around one idea: when you hire us, your event becomes ours. And your success is our success.

Co-founders Natalie and Nate Lundstrom launched SweetPea in 2014, a husband-and-wife team with a shared obsession for getting events right. Today, the team brings 70+ years of combined industry experience, the operational backbone of 250+ events, and a pipeline of clients that keep coming back.

Most of our work happens months before your event. Sourcing the venue and negotiating concessions you didn’t know to ask for, building agendas and meeting specs, vetting AV vendors, managing the room block and attrition, building registration pages, coordinating speakers, designing sponsorship prospectuses, and tracking the thousand other details that have to land before your doors open.

We plug in where you need us, anywhere from full-service to sourcing only. Some clients hand us the entire event. Others have an internal team and want us on specific buckets. A few engage us only for venue sourcing. All three are real ways to work with SweetPea.
